Thistle Street Bar
Thistle Street Bar

The Thistle Street Bar is found - unsurprisingly given its name - on Thistle Street, between George Street and Queen Street in Edinburgh's New Town. Formerly known as Harveys, and Just Charlies, and before that as The Howff, this is a strong contender for the most name-changed pub in Edinburgh.

But the latest name, The Thistle Street Bar, seems to fit this establishment well, as does the nicely decorated black and white exterior.

Inside you find a pleasant small bar area, leading up via a couple of steps to a narrow extension towards the rear of the pub.

Information Address: 39 Thistle Street, EH2 1DY
Telephone: 0131 478 7029
Opening hours, normal: 12.00 midday to 1.00am
Opening hours, Sunday: 1.00pm to 1.00am
Real ales: 1 rotating guest beer always available
Whisky choice: An extensive range of malt whiskies is on offer
Cocktails: Yes, on request
Hot drinks: Tea, coffees, hot chocolate
Food: Light meals including toasties and stovies
Food service times: All day
Music: Background music in the day, more upbeat in the evenings
Policy on children's access: Children are welcome until early evening
Disabled access: Not good, there are steps both into the pub and up to the toilets
Clientele: Mixed
Outdoor seating: There is a small beer garden to the rear which is open during the summer months
Other attractions: Light meals available all day
